Will Vishnuvardhan's memorial meet same fate of Raj's?

Now, Chief Minister Yeddyurappa has announced a memorial for Vishnuvardhan on a 2 acre land at Abhiman studios. Will the proposed Vishnuvardhan’s memorial meet the same fate as that of Rajkumar’s?

Kanteerava Studios is a government-owned corporation. The government has 90 percent share in it, while the remaining 10 per cent is owned by individuals. Though a Cabinet decision has been made to buy 2.5 acre land from the studio by paying the market value of Rs 16.25 crore, the land has not yet been bought.

According to official sources, the Finance Department has refused to release the money towards the land. “The Finance Department is against giving such a huge money for a piece of land by and large owned by the government. The Department of Kannada and Culture and the studios are tying to convince the Finance Department in their own way. As a result, the Rajkumar memorial work is going on a snail’s pace,” sources pointed out. Moreover, the Chief Minister also holds the finance portfolio.

Besides, the government set up Rajkumar Memorial Trust headed by the Chief Minister to own and oversee the construction and maintenance of the memorial. The committee has held only one meeting under the Chief Minister so far. Two of Rajkumar’s family members are also its members. Rajkumar’s family members have been pleading the government to expedite the work.

Abhiman Studios, on the other end, is privately-owned. It was set up by late actor Balakrishna (popularly known as Balanna). The government decided to construct the memorial at the studios after assuring Balanna’s family members of paying the market value for the land.

The only good news, however, is that the work on the Rajkumar memorial has begun, at last. The first phase of the project consists of an open air theatre, a garden, a museum besides the existing samadhi. All these are estimated to cost Rs 9 crore.

When contacted, Kannada and Culture Principal Secretary Jayaramraje Urs said the department is planning to propose to the government to follow the same model as Rajkumar memorial trust for Vishnuvardhan’s memorial as well. Though there has been delay the work on Rajkumar memorial is finally on, he added.
